Shure AD600 Axient Digital Spectrum Manager
AD600 Overview
The Shure AD600 is a single rack unit spectrum manager designed for professional wireless system deployment within the Axient Digital ecosystem. It provides real-time wideband spectrum scanning and monitoring across 174 MHz to 2.0 GHz, giving RF coordinators a comprehensive view of the RF environment in a single device. Six antenna connections offer flexible coverage configurations for complex multi-channel deployments, while Dante connectivity enables advanced audio monitoring directly over the network. The AD600 is purpose-built for touring engineers, broadcast facilities, houses of worship, and system integrators managing large-scale Axient Digital wireless setups.
A USB port allows operators to export, import, and archive scan data, event logs, and configuration backups, streamlining pre-show preparation and post-event documentation workflows.
Key Features
- Real-Time Wideband Spectrum Scanning — Continuous monitoring across the full 174 MHz to 2.0 GHz range for immediate RF environment awareness
- Integrated Frequency Coordination — Combines spectrum analysis and frequency coordination in a single 1RU device, reducing rack space and system complexity
- Six Antenna Connections — Multiple antenna inputs support flexible coverage configurations for large or multi-zone deployments
- Dante Network Connectivity — Enables advanced audio monitoring of the network, integrating with existing Dante infrastructure
- USB Data Port — Export, import, and save backup scans, event logs, and critical system data for archiving or transfer
- Axient Digital Ecosystem Integration — Designed as a core component of professional Axient Digital wireless system setups
- 1RU Form Factor — Compact single rack unit chassis suitable for touring racks, fixed installations, and broadcast environments
